[0006] Image cytometer technology: a new type of cell detection technology combined with microscope and flow cytometry, combining optical precision instrument measurement of cell morphological parameters with image processing technology, not only can measure a large number of cells, but also can study the morphology of specific cells, and obtain cell follow-up Time-varying information and morphological characteristics of cells inside the tissue, but this imaging method takes a long time and cannot obtain the desired results in real time
[0007] In view of the above-mentioned disclosed cell counting method, there are several defects. Although red blood cell counting can quickly obtain the result, the result may be high, and it is only suitable for large-volume cell counting; flow cytometry has fast detection speed and high accuracy. However, the price is expensive, and it is difficult to popularize in remote areas; the imaging time of image cytometer is too long, and the results cannot be obtained in real time

[0038] The cell counting method based on surface acoustic wave technology is as follows:

[0039] 1) Fabrication of a surface acoustic wave device with interdigital electrodes on a piezoelectric substrate.

[0040] 2) A microfluidic channel is fabricated on the surface acoustic wave propagation path of the surface acoustic wave device.

[0041] 3) The cell fluid (mixture of culture medium and cells) is transported into the microfluidic channel through a micropump connected to a syringe, and the cell fluid is driven by the sheath flow technology to achieve focusing, so that the cells in the microfluidic channel present a single arrangement, and the cells maintain a distance. through the microfluidic channel.

Abstract

The invention discloses a cell or particle counting method based on surface acoustic wave technology. Existing cell counting methods are either only suitable for large volume cell counts or are expensive or take too long. The present invention makes a microfluidic channel on the surface acoustic wave propagation path of a surface acoustic wave device; connects a syringe with a micropump to transport cell fluid or particle fluid into the microfluidic channel, uses sheath flow technology to drive the cell fluid or particle fluid to achieve focusing, and makes the microfluidic The cells or particles in the flow channel are in a single arrangement, and the distance between the cells or particles is kept, and they flow through the micro-flow channel in turn; the surface acoustic wave device is connected to the detection instrument, and after the detection instrument works, the transmission parameters are measured. By drawing the transmission parameters at the resonance frequency An image of point values ​​over time to obtain cell or particle population information. The present invention realizes by testing transmission parameters, achieves real-time test data, and improves technical precision.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to cell counting technology, in particular to a cell or particle counting method based on surface acoustic wave technology. Background technique [0002] Cells are the most basic units that constitute the structure and function of living organisms and perform various functions of living organisms. Every day in the human body, many cells (RBCs) age and die and many cells are regenerated to maintain the dynamic balance of the metabolism of the living body. But if this homeostasis is disrupted, it will cause a series of health problems. By detecting the number of specific cells, certain diseases can be identified and diagnosed, so cell counting is of great significance to health care, disease treatment, and medical research, and it is also a very useful tool.
